Swiss Clean Battery focuses on the stationary fields of application of “home storage” and “industrial buffer”, because the demand and contribution to solving problems in the energy transition is equally great here. An uninterrupted power supply, i.e. the balance between supply and demand, is essential for the power grid as a whole and for industry.
The high standardization of factory construction promotes economies of scale and rapid implementation, so that the total capacity of 7.6 gigawatt hours will be reached in just a few years. When building the factory and equipping it with the necessary production facilities, Swiss Clean Battery draws on established and renowned partners.
The market potential for stationary energy storage systems is enormous: according to current calculations, the demand for buffer storage systems is >100GWh (→ Source Fraunhofer). The battery itself is approx. 130x180x25mm in size and has a modular design. The cell design is prismatic and is surrounded by a stainless steel housing.
